Contestant Applications Now Being Accepted for Brownwood Reunion’s Hands on a House Contest

August 21, 2013 at 7:47 pm brownwoodnewsstaff
  • Reunion 2013
  • Tweet
  • Share
  • Reddit
  • +1
  • Pocket
  • LinkedIn

House2

The Brownwood Reunion Celebration is less than a month away and organizers and contestants alike are getting set for one of the most popular events, Hands on a House.  Contestant applications forms are now available online at the Reunion website, at Coldwell Banker at 1900 Austin Avenue, and the Brownwood Area Chamber of Commerce.

This year’s theme for the contest is “Western Movies,” so a Texas cabin is up for grabs and contestants will be required to wear a cowboy hat during the competition.   The three day competition will be held September 20th-22nd and the last person with their hand in contact with the house is declared the winner and will take home the custom-built playhouse.

This year’s house is under construction by contractor Johnny Cantwell at the contest site. There will also be a second place prize given away this year.

Registration deadline is 5:00 p.m. on September 13th, entry and release forms are to be turned into the Coldwell Banker office at 1900 Austin Avenue (at the corner of Austin Avenue and Avenue K).  The event will kick off at 5:00 p.m. on September 20th at the Hands on a House location at the corner of Carnegie and Adams Street.

There will also be “extreme” challenges for contestants during the event including participating in the Reunion parade, various food drive competitions, being blind-folded, holding cans of food in various positions and or other physical and mental challenges designed to eliminate competitors.

This year’s competition is sponsored by Coldwell Banker, Mark Campbell & Associates, TexasBank Mortgage, Landmark Life Insurance Company, Ingram Concrete LLC, and Johnny Cantwell – Contractor.
